Transaction 28eae2efe75f65807457430ae64d5e7790e6e40a7daebfff0127d138a553cd73

6 Input
1 Outputs
  • 28eae2efe75f65807457430ae64d5e7790e6e40a7daebfff0127d138a553cd73:0
  • value  536891
    address  32T1KM3T151jBJ8HZgh5CGESs5E5aGYetn